Output ef594cc46623df1d55a0947a5829bf0107f6cf33c79ea5e707b2876d055ba224:1

value
20473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a4f618dd1fb03d17dc1f13aa3a013a5b2a2e6f0 OP_EQUAL
address
3QWXwzeodyHCu715wxLagy2RqBGAkNohnR
transaction
ef594cc46623df1d55a0947a5829bf0107f6cf33c79ea5e707b2876d055ba224
spent
true